Transforms a number of arrows in inventory into short-lived snakes, creating more dangerous snakes with higher power.

Sticks to Snakes is a level 2 Transmutation spell which turns arrows from inventory into snakes.

Useful Info

Turns arrows into allied snakes. Higher spell power may increase the number of creatures created, create stronger snakes and increase their duration. One arrow from inventory is consumed for each snake created.

Possible monsters are:

S Ball python.png Ball python
S Adder.png Adder
S Water moccasin.png Water moccasin

These snakes are not real summons, and can not be abjured. They will wither away after a while though.

Number of snakes created per cast is 1 + (1d<power> - 1) / 15, capped at 7.[1] Assuming you have enough arrows, of course.

Duration class ranges from 3 (around 27 turns) to 5 (around 81 turns). The formula is 3 + (1d<power> - 1) / 20, capped at 5.[2]

Strategy

Sticks to Snakes allows you to create summons (for all intents) with no cap. They can block line of fire or distract enemies. If you have enough arrows, you can swarm enemies with snakes, which will let you win most early game fights. Very powerful for Transmuter starts, and useful for other characters (even past the early game).

Snakes can be combined with a scroll of immolation or Inner Flame to "snakebomb" enemies - even ball pythons create a high damage explosion. As all summons can be affected by Inner Flame as of 0.25, this isn't exclusive to Sticks to Snakes anymore, but this spell has no summon cap (so you can have more explosions at once). With enough immolated snakes, you can even kill TRJ.

History

  • In 0.32, Sticks to Snakes will return as a monster-only spell available to Beogh's apostles.
  • Sticks to Snakes was removed in 0.26.
  • Prior to 0.17, Sticks to Snakes required arrows to be wielded.
  • Prior to 0.15, Transmutations skill was used instead of spell power for some formulas.
  • Prior to 0.14, this spell worked on melee weapons, like clubs and polearms. It could also create black mambas or even anacondas.
